Hamilton and Rosberg crash into each other

Mercedes teammates Lewis Hamilton and Nico Rosberg are both out of the Spanish Grand Prix after crashing into each other on the first lap of the race on Sunday. Hamilton was in pole position but was overtaken by Rosberg at the start, and when the British driver tried to regain the lead, he appeared to be blocked by his teammate and both cars touched going into Turn 4, spinning across the track and into the runoff area. The early crash prompted the safety car to be deployed and forced both drivers to retire. 'Completely unnecessary,' former driver Niki Lauda, Mercedes' non-executive chairman, said from the pit lane.
